Output c85900aebec0ef41bb1c646acb60e45fbbdee27ddfd371ed3d97bb9e873eacaf:14

value
214279
script pubkey
OP_0 OP_PUSHBYTES_20 312f5f1111ed8c5dce2762ed47a6e65623e8f912
address
bc1qxyh47yg3akx9mn38vtk50fhx2c3737gjz3f4py
transaction
c85900aebec0ef41bb1c646acb60e45fbbdee27ddfd371ed3d97bb9e873eacaf
confirmations
58524
spent
true